My company Bronte Interiors specialises in Graining and Marbling Techniques. Graining and marbling is the art of creating realistic imitations of wood and marbles using scumbles, glazes, paints and specialist tools.
Other technical skills include Trompe l’oeil, Gilding, Verre Eglomise, Restoration, Stucco Antico, Colour Washes, Crackle Glazes, Stippling, Rag Rolling, Sponging and Wallpaper Hanging.

Most recently we have been restoring Elmore Court in Gloucester www.elmorecourt.com. There my husband Grant project managed the total refurbishment of the Jacobean stately home. Specialist work included the Woodgraining of doors in the Great Hall and beams on the Grand Staircase. A Stone-effect was applied to the wooden windows of the Great Hall and the a huge bedroom fireplace. Colour Glaze work was also applied to a roll top bath.
